In Problems 15–22 Determine whether the given set of functions is linearly independent on the interval (-,) .

f1(x)=ex,f2(x)=e-x,f3(x)=sinhx.

The solution of set of functions on the given interval (-,)is linearly dependent.

Step by step solution

01

Deriving the given solution by wronskian equation

The given solution is,

f1(x)=ex,f2(x)=e-xandf3(x)=sinhx

We have to determine if this set is linearly independent on the interval(-,) or not as the following technique:

First, we have to obtain the wronskian of this set of functions as

Wf1,f2,f3=f1f2f3f'1f'2f'3f1''f2''f3''=exe-xsinhxex-e-xcoshxexe-xsinhx

Second, we have to find the determinate of this matrix as

Wex,e-x,sinhx=ex×-e-xcoshxe-xsinhx-e-x×excoshxexsinhx+sinhx×ex-e-xexe-x=ex-e-xsinhx-e-xcoshx-e-xexsinhx-excoshx+sinhx[1-(-1)]=(-sinhx-coshx)-(sinhx-coshx)+2sinhx=(2sinhx-2sinhx)+(coshx-coshx)=0

Since the determinate of the wronskian of the given set of functions equal Zero,

Then this set of function is linearly dependent.
